NKTR-061
(amikacin inhale)


Patients with hospital-acquired pneumonia (HAP) who need mechanical ventilation, or patients on ventilators who contract ventilator-associated pneumonia (VAP) have high morbidity and mortality rates, in spite of available broad spectrum intravenous antibiotics to treat these infections. It is estimated that 3.5 million patients in U.S. hospitals are diagnosed with pneumonia each year. Of these cases, up to 250,000 are on mechanical ventilators.

Our Inhaled antibiotics program is designed to treat pneumonias in this ventilated patient population. It aims to:

  • Increase drug delivery efficiency and reduce delivery time
  • Target the lungs directly with doses of medicine using specialized formulations of liquid antibiotics
  • Reduce the possibility of severe systemic side effects commonly found with high doses of intravenous antibiotics

Initially, our first antibiotic product will focus on adjunctive treatment of gram negative pneumonias in patients on and off mechanical ventilation. Gram negative bacilli account for greater than 60% of all HAP and can have a mortality rate of 25-50%. Our proprietary delivery system, obtained with the acquisition of Aerogen in late 2005, is designed to deliver a highly efficient dose of aerosolized antibiotics into a ventilator system. A phase 2 safety and dosing trial for the Inhaled antibiotics product is currently underway.
